EVACUATION ORDER RESCIND – Martin Valley

EVACUATION ORDER RESCIND

Martin Valley, British Columbia

Date: April 9, 2026

 

The Evacuation Order (Order No.: 26-1879) issued for the area illustrated below in Martin Valley (East), BC, by the Central Coast Regional District, Electoral Area ‘A’, is no longer required and is RESCINDED effective April 9, 2026.

You are permitted to return to the area identified.

No Evacuation Alert or State of Local Emergency remain in effect. If a subsequent evacuation is necessary, a new order will be made.

Follow the Central Coast Regional District’s website and social media for the latest updates and resources: www.ccrd.ca
